
Fascadail offers superb Bed and Breakfast accommodation within the Loch Lomond and Trossachs National Park. Visitors to Loch Lomond choose Arrochar for its stunning views and central location only 40minutes from Glasgow. As well as a base to explore Loch Lomond Fascadail is a perfect base for touring, with Inveraray, Loch Katrine and the Trossachs, Oban, Stirling and Glen Coe all within about an hour's drive or less. Fascadail House was built in the mid-19th century around 170 years ago.

Mambeg Country House offers 3 Star bed and breakfast near Garelochhead on the west side of the Gare Loch - not far from Loch Lomond. Mambeg is a quiet and secluded Bed and Breakfast with lovely viewsoverlooking the Firth of Clyde. It is set amongst 2 acres of natural gardens and woodland shrubbery, home for many wild animals and birds. It is set on the hillside with a pebble beach on the shorefront. We have ample parking area away from the public road.

Lethamhill is situated in the town of Helensburgh, 22 miles north of Glasgow and 6 miles west of Loch Lomond. We are a thirty minute drive from Glasgow Airport, and 40 minutes by train from GlasgowQueen Street Station, from which trains leave every half-hour. There is also a daily service from Glasgow Central station to Helensburgh Upper station. Helensburgh is the birthplace of John Logie Baird, the inventor of television.
